Oak Stairs Installation Questions
What types of oak stairs installations are available? Options include straight, L-shaped, U-shaped, and spiral oak staircases to suit various property layouts and styles.
Can oak stairs be customized to match existing decor? Yes, oak stairs can be finished and stained to complement different interior designs and color schemes.
What should property owners consider before installing oak stairs? It’s important to assess space, desired style, and durability needs to select the right oak stair design.
Is it possible to add safety features to oak stairs? Yes, features like handrails, balusters, and non-slip treads can be incorporated for added safety and functionality.
